[quote=Anonymous]I'm glad you asked because I failed to include one important ingredient. First, I boiled some frozen corn (yellow). Then, I also added 2 boiled potatoes cut up into cubes. The soup ends up having a nice texture even with using the fat-free milk. My husband ate an entire pot because he loved it so much. [qu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I made a yummy one last night that I found on the web. I made it with fat free milk -- 4 cups milk, 8 oz corn, can of crab. Melt 4 tablespoons of butter or margarine, whisk in 4 tablespoons of flour, slowly pour in milk so it's not lumpy. Add crab. Season with pepper, mccormick's seafood seasoning, and thyme. It was superb![/quote] What kind of corn did you use? White corn? Do you think the frozen would be better? Your recipe sounds wonderful! Thanks for sharing![/quote][/quote]
